TapBlaze is looking for a Senior Narrative Designer to shape the stories, characters, and worlds players return to every day in Good Pizza, Great Pizza, Good Coffee, Great Coffee, and future cozy simulation titles. Reporting to the Game Director, you will own narrative across chapters, seasonal events, and live ops content. You will write the dialogue, character arcs, and world building that make our games feel alive, partnering closely with game designers, artists, and community support team so that story beats are something players experience through playing the game, not something that just happens in the background.

OBJECTIVES
  • Own narrative for chapters, seasonal events, and live ops content across Good Pizza, Great Pizza, Good Coffee, Great Coffee, and future cozy simulation titles

  • Write and iterate on dialogue, character moments, branching player choices, and event storylines that stay true to each game's tone and charm

  • Design story beats alongside game designers so the player drives the narrative rather than witnessing it (for example, a rival cornering the topping supply forces the player to grow ingredients in their garden or run ads for unaffected recipes)

  • Build and maintain narrative documentation such as story outlines, character bios, world building notes, and style guides that keep the team and localization partners aligned

  • Research subject matter and culture relevant to each title, including pizza, coffee, matcha, and the everyday details that make our worlds feel lived in

COMPETENCIES
  • Strong command of cozy and casual sim storytelling, with the ability to land warmth, humor, and genuine conflict through small daily customer level beats rather than screenplay style set pieces

  • Ability to write short, punchy dialogue under tight constraints (line length, character limits, branching choices) while keeping each character's voice unmistakable

  • Skilled at world building and character design that fits within an existing IP, with the ability to match the tone of an established universe and extend it without breaking it

  • Possesses strong instincts for plot structure across short form (event) and long form (chapter) arcs, treating the player as protagonist and binding storytelling to gameplay

  • Ability to maintain a sense of urgency while remaining detail oriented; please mention "beauty is in the details," you must love working on the details

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E
  • 2+ years of experience as a Narrative Designer on a shipped game; mobile game experience strongly preferred

  • Bachelor's degree in Creative Writing, English, Screenwriting, Game Design, Interactive Media, or a related field; equivalent professional experience also considered

  • Pluses: hands on experience with Yarn Spinner; experience writing for live ops or seasonal event content; familiarity with the Good Pizza, Great Pizza and Good Coffee, Great Coffee universes; localization aware writing experience
